Subject: [PATCH V6 11/11] riscv: remove extra level wrappers of trace_hardirqs_{on,off}
Date: Sat,  1 Oct 2022 21:24:51 -0400	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20221002012451.2351127-12-guoren@kernel.org>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20221002012451.2351127-1-guoren@kernel.org>

From: Jisheng Zhang <jszhang@kernel.org>

Since riscv is converted to generic entry, there's no need for the
extra wrappers of trace_hardirqs_{on,off}.

Tested with llvm + irqsoff.

diff --git a/arch/riscv/kernel/trace_irq.c b/arch/riscv/kernel/trace_irq.c
deleted file mode 100644
index 095ac976d7da..000000000000
--- a/arch/riscv/kernel/trace_irq.c
+++ /dev/null
@@ -1,27 +0,0 @@
-// SPDX-License-Identifier: GPL-2.0
-/*
- * Copyright (C) 2022 Changbin Du <changbin.du@gmail.com>
- */
-
-#include <linux/irqflags.h>
-#include <linux/kprobes.h>
-#include "trace_irq.h"
-
-/*
- * trace_hardirqs_on/off require the caller to setup frame pointer properly.
- * Otherwise, CALLER_ADDR1 might trigger an pagging exception in kernel.
- * Here we add one extra level so they can be safely called by low
- * level entry code which $fp is used for other purpose.
- */
-
-void __trace_hardirqs_on(void)
-{
-	trace_hardirqs_on();
-}
-NOKPROBE_SYMBOL(__trace_hardirqs_on);
-
-void __trace_hardirqs_off(void)
-{
-	trace_hardirqs_off();
-}
-NOKPROBE_SYMBOL(__trace_hardirqs_off);
